WebThere is a type of adverbs known as Flat Adverb that does not end in “ly.” For example, flat adverbs are adverbs that have the same spelling as their associated adjectives. There are quite a lot of flat adverbs, but most commonly used flat adverbs are: “quick,” “slow,” “fast,” “close,” “fine,” “right,” “wrong,” “near,” “late,” and etc.
